Development description
Development at bakery weir, located on the river suir. The project site lies approximately 1.3km northeast of cahir and is located adjacent to the r670 (cashel road). This application relates to a registered protected structure (rps no. Trps1365). The development will consist of the partial removal of bakery weir and the non-functional fish pass to restore the natural river conditions and ecological connectivity of the river suir, and all associated works, including: i. The partial removal of approximately two-thirds (70m) of bakery weir from the northern riverbank and protection of the remaining weir beside the mill wheel and tailrace for heritage purposes. Ii. The reprofiling and restoration of approximately 250m of the river channel to replicate natural stream conditions, enable fish migration, and create a low-flow channel. The construction of a new fill structure downstream to channel water flow into the proposed low-flow channels in the northern and southern branches of the river. Works to secure the banks of the river and to improve habitats, including placement of groynes from set stones, root trunks, rows of stakes and living fascines. Iii. Construction access to the weir is proposed on the r670 cashel road via the temporary upgrade of an existing informal pathway. Creation of a temporary access ramp from the southern bank of the river and the creation of a temporary driving platform to bakery weir. The removal of individual trees to enable construction activities. The creation of temporary construction lay down areas/site compounds adjacent to the r670 cashel road. Iv. Reinstatement of the disturbed lands following partial weir removal including landscaping consisting of seeding and planting with appropriate native vegetation. The removal of temporary construction facilities. V. All associated and ancillary site development works. Vi. This application is accompanied by a natura impact statement
